2014-02-11 73 views
0

我們主要是Sage開發者,我已經能夠在Sage中實現這一點。現在我需要QB中的相同功能,我們正在努力。問題是一個四捨五入的問題。我們有一個電子表格,其中包含毛(總)發票金額。我們採用這些數據,計算NET和VAT,並使用SDK v13將其發佈到QB 2014。但是我們遇到了一個問題,例如總計123.45英鎊,NET(稅前)應該是102.88英鎊,增值稅(稅)應該是20.57英鎊,但是QB計算20%的增值稅爲20.58英鎊,總計爲英鎊123.46,這是不正確的,我們想要的價值是什麼。QuickBooks舍入問題

我們使用IInvoiceAdd和IORInvoiceLineAdd爲了將發票添加到QB中。我們如何實現上述目標並通過保持會計人員快樂來告訴QB增值稅總額爲20.57英鎊而不是20.58英鎊?對網絡進行任何調整或添加調整項目或執行日記條目都是解決方法而非修正,我們想知道這是否可行,就像我們在Sage中所做的一樣。我們可以通過QB中的用戶界面來做到這一點,所以有這樣的代碼等價。

+0

標籤指定QBO,但您的方法名稱看起來像QB桌面。你在哪? –

+0

我在QB桌面上馬修和我修改了標籤,謝謝。 William提出的建議不起作用,我不確定HMRC會對此感到滿意。因此,目前我們通過告訴用戶在我們導入的Excel文件中存在一定數量的問題,然後他們可以在QB中手動更改稅款。 – pipalia

回答

0

QB目前無法通過API做到這一點,但有一些解決方法,但我們認爲最好是通知客戶有關錯誤,並讓他們在UI中進行修復,而不是玩弄零增值稅或改變增值稅率以適應需求。

0

您將發票銷售稅設置爲零稅,因此不計算稅。

您將按照正常方式添加每張發票行,但您希望確保此處不計稅。

您將爲稅收添加一個行項目,這將是您輸入所需稅項的位置。

+0

謝謝威廉 - 但是那麼增值稅專欄將被填充? – pipalia

+0

對不起威廉,這不起作用。我不確定HMRC或會計師會對此解決方案感到滿意。如果某件商品是可增值稅的,則需要將其標記並顯示爲可納稅,並且需要填寫發票上的增值稅列以使其成爲有效的增值稅發票。所以基本上你告訴我們,Sage可以做到這一點,但QB只能在UI中實現,而不是通過代碼實現。 – pipalia